1.1.           EUT and Accessory Information
The EUT is an inductive wireless power transfer device (wireless charger) with load modulation operating at 111 kHz.
The highest output power is available at 111 kHz. The EUT is tested with the highest duty cycle of 100%. Same current
consumption was observed between 5% and 95% charging level of the mobile phone, so that measurement was done
at around 50%.

3.1.       Test method and limit
              The measurement is made according to ANSI C63.10 and RSS-Gen as follows:

              The measurement distance is 3m with a shielded loop antenna

              The Limit has been adjusted with the distance correction factor according to 15.31(f)(2)
              (+40 dB for 30 m distance and +80 dB for 300 m distance)

              The measurement is divided into the Preliminary Measurement and the Final Measurement.
              The suspected frequencies are searched for in Preliminary Measurement with measuring antenna at
              fixed height using 2-axis EUT position system, set on the turntable, which is rotated 360 degrees.

              The emissions less than 20 dB below the permissible value are reported.

              The measurement results are obtained as described: E [µV/m] = URX + ACF
              Where URX is receiver reading and ACF is total correction factor including cable loss, antenna factor and
              preamplifier gain (ACF = LCABLES + AF - GPREAMP).

4.1.       Test method and limit
              The measurement is made according to ANSI C63.10 and RSS-Gen as follows:

              The Preliminary Measurement and the Final Measurement is performed in 3 m distance by rotating the
              turntable of 360 degrees and moving the antenna height between 1-4 m.
              The Preliminary Measurement is performed with floor absorbers on the floor and measuring antenna at
              fixed height using 2-axis EUT position system.
              The Final Measurement is performed without floor absorbers, if the Preliminary Measurement results
              are closer than 20 dB to the permissible limit.

              The measurement is divided into the Preliminary Measurement and the Final Measurement.
              The EUT is placed on a nonconductive plate in the center of the turntable.

              The emissions less than 20 dB below the permissible value are reported.

              The measurement results are obtained as described below:
              E [µV/m] = URX + ACF

              Where URX is receiver reading and ACF is total correction factor including cable loss, antenna factor and
              preamplifier gain (ACF = LCABLES + AF - GPREAMP).
